Rhea-AI Filing Summary

BlackRock, Inc. reports a significant passive stake in SITE Centers Corp., disclosing beneficial ownership of 4,260,895 shares of common stock, representing 8.1% of the outstanding class as of the stated event date. BlackRock has sole voting power over 4,146,715 of these shares and sole dispositive power over all 4,260,895 shares, with no shared voting or dispositive authority. The filing notes that various underlying clients and investors may have rights to dividends or sale proceeds, but no single person has more than five percent of SITE Centers’ outstanding common shares. BlackRock certifies that the shares are held in the ordinary course of business and not for the purpose of changing or influencing control of the company.
